While Musselburgh Station may not boast extravagant amenities, it ensures that essential needs are met for a smooth travel experience. Although the station lacks a ticket office, passengers can easily collect pre-booked tickets at accessible ticket machines equipped to serve everyone, including those with reduced mobility and hearing impairments with the inclusion of an induction loop.
Accessibility is a key feature, with step-free access across much of the station, despite the noted platform gap on platform 2. Approximately six Blue Badge parking bays serve those who need them, and a seamless experience is prioritized for all. However, it's worth noting there are no available staff to assist travelers on-site – an important consideration if you require personal assistance during your journey.

Westcliff Station is well-equipped with a range of facilities to ensure a smooth travel experience. The ticket office is open from early morning to late afternoon during the week, with adjusted hours on weekends. Conveniently, there are ticket machines available for purchasing and collecting pre-booked tickets. Accessibility is a priority here, with step-free access throughout the station, making it easier for passengers with mobility impairments to navigate. However, note that smartcards cannot be issued at this station, though validators are present.
The station provides basic amenities, including accessible toilets, waiting rooms, and seating areas. For those who need to stay connected, public Wi-Fi is available. While a newsagent offers basic shopping options, there are no refreshment facilities, so a packed lunch might be worthwhile for longer journeys. If you are cycling, there are 14 bicycle stands located in the station car park, monitored by CCTV for added security.

For those driving to the station, a 24-hour car park with 46 spaces and CCTV operated by National Car Parks Ltd is available. Note that parking charges apply, with off-peak rates coming into effect post-10:00 AM and on weekends. It's important to be aware of the lack of accessible car park equipment, which might affect some passengers.
